Ending Explained: Viruthan Shanku
Viruthan Shanku Ending Explained: When Vikraman returns home after completing his studies, he finds out that his brother has illegally acquired all the property leaving his widowed sister in poverty and decides to set things right. Directed by P. Venu, this 1968 story film stars Adoor Bhasi (Vikraman/Shanku), alongside Thikkurissy Sukumaran Nair as Menon, Kottarakkara Sreedharan Nair as Ukkannan Unni Nair, Ambika Sukumaran as Kunjikkavu.
